Question Help with side by side ref/freezer
Brand: Magic Chef
Model Number: csd2325ara
Age: 5 - 10 years

we had the repairman out in january because ice maker would not make ice, he replaced the water valve was freezing up. Now we have a puddle of water outside the door on the floor. The bottom of the freezer where the wire pull out basket is frozen solid. I can break up the ice and then the basket will move but by the next morning is frozen again. What is up with that? Any ideas?

This sound like the defrost drain is plugged.

The fridge defrosts every night. The is a trough that the water goes into and hose that goes to a pan under the fridge were the defrost water evaporates.

With this blocked the water ends up in the bottom of the freezer and frozen.

where do i find where the this drain is? I have looked under the fridge i can't see a pan. Is it near the front of the fridge? That is where the water is puddling at is at the freezer door on the floor.

You have to take the inside of the freezer back wall out.

At the bottom of this is where the water drains.
